Location, rather big room even for a family, history of the hotel… The first presentation “Gone with the Wind” was done in the opposite cinema across the road in 1938 and the main actresses stayed in this hotel.

Staff, management is terrible. They do not care about the customers and misuse/betray the location of the hotel and infrastructure. They cheated us on Booking saying that free parking is available and then charged us 40$/day Though parking opposite the hotel is 16$/day, but I understand not fully safe(( when I pointed out that parking had been included in our booking just sent me far away practically speaking( No room service, which is very strange for such a hotel…

Frequently Asked Questions - The Georgian Terrace

Does The Georgian Terrace allow guests to stay with pets?

Yes, you are allowed to stay with your pet at The Georgian Terrace hotel. However, please note that there may be additional charges for bringing your pet along.

At what times are check-in and check-out at The Georgian Terrace?

Your reservation at The Georgian Terrace includes a check-in time of 04:00 PM and a check-out time of 11:00 AM.

Is there parking available at The Georgian Terrace?

Yes, there is convenient on-site public parking available at The Georgian Terrace hotel. Parking is subject to a fee of $55 per day and reservations are not required.
